LOOK OUT FOR: Purple Ferdinand

Introducing... Purple Ferdinand.



23-year-old Purple Ferdinand (real name Vanessa Ferdinand), is a singer/songwriter/tattoo artist from East London. Contrasting from all the other latest artists in town, Purple Ferdinand is a fresh, unique artist who  combines her dulcet voice with her ukulele, using words straight from the heart, to create the most delicate and heart-touching single that is 'Beautiful Anomaly', her latest debut promo single. (link below)

The soul-diva, inspired by '90s Fashion' and 'School Uniform' is currently waiting to be signed, and has already gained respect from the likes of MTV UK and Lianne La Havas. Definitely an artist to look out for in the future as she was named one of RWD Magazine's top artists to watch in 2012, so go and search her name in YouTube! MARINA & THE DIAMONDS: Primadonna

Marina's newest song from her album 'Electra Heart' is out, and I must say, I think i'm obsessed with it. I just LOVE it, an absolute 10 out of 10.


Photo:



The rebellious brunette turns to a innocent blonde, as Marina shows us her more softer side as she stars in her brand music video 'Primmadonna'. With their album 'Electra Heart' (released on 30th April), Marina And The Diamonds secure their first ever UK Number One album, beating Lana Del Rey's 'Born to Die' and Jack White's 'Blunderbuss' to top spot.

 Marina And The Diamonds spoke about the album saying 'It's inspired by Marilyn Monroe, Madonna and Marie Antoinette. [Madonna is] a fearless person. She's been knocked down so many times -for someone to keep going, it shows that they don't want to just have fame and success. They want to be a successful artist.'

In the 'Primadonna' music video, Marina can be seen with a heart-shaped beauty mark, blonde curls, and as described herself the song is about 'being a drama queen', and was inspired through a number of heartbreaks. Hmmm, maybe like Adele this could be the next big thing? I don't doubt it will.
